How they compare
Guatemala currently reports 56.3% against 55.8% in Philippines, a difference of 0.5%.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 108 shared years of data; in 1000 it was Philippines ahead.
Guatemala ranks 153rd and Philippines ranks 156th of 238 countries.
Across the 40 decades both report, Guatemala averaged higher in 6 and Philippines in 34.
